A data management company is seeking an experienced professional to lead its SAP partnership in the EMEA region. This role includes managing and maximizing software revenue via SAP transformation programs and developing strategic business plans for market engagement.
Ideal candidates will possess over 10 years in enterprise software with a focus on partner management and strong interpersonal skills. Opportunities for growth and a supportive environment are offered in this position, designated as remote.
